
Mohd Jahangir Alam
Special Correspondent
A well-known senior journalist based in Dhaka, Bangladesh, Mohd Jahangir Alam writes news reports on various issues, specially crimes, human rights, civic problems, defence (Armed forces) and environment. He got various trainings both in home and abroad, including training on Basic Journalism and Ethics organised by Commonwealth Press Union (CPU), London. Jahangir started carrier with English news magazine” Weekly Evidence” as Staff Reporter in 1998 and then joined English daily the New Nation in 2002. In August 2004, he joined as a Staff Correspondent in leading news agency United News of Bangladesh (UNB) and now he works as Special Correspondent. He visited several countries including Thailand, United Kingdom, Germany, USA, Central Africa Republic (CAR), Canada, Nepal and India for professional reasons.
